"Vaping simulates smoking. Battery-powered vape devices create an aerosol that looks like water vapor but contains nicotine". Texas Health and Human services

Popcorn Lung

Popcorn lung is a rare condition that results from damage of the lungs’ small airways.

Symptoms include:

  • Coughing
  • Wheezing
  • Chest pain
  • Shortness of breath

Lipoid Pneumonia

Is the result of inhaling oily substances found in the vape juice.

Symptoms include:

  • Chronic cough
  • Shortness of breath
  • Coughing up blood

Primary Spontaneous Pneumothorax

Occurs when there’s a hole in the lung through which oxygen escapes.

Symptoms include:

  • Sharp chest or shoulder pain
  • Shortness of breath
  • Difficulty breathing
